Transaction 95d72f434336211fb5d18f879b2184510248863f759f4bcc7e01dd7eb692d9cb

1 Input
2 Outputs
  • 95d72f434336211fb5d18f879b2184510248863f759f4bcc7e01dd7eb692d9cb:0
  • value  6020775984
    address  3Bi7FR2FKK44XkVBXU31EM6FDzDTmtnRyQ
  • 95d72f434336211fb5d18f879b2184510248863f759f4bcc7e01dd7eb692d9cb:1
  • value  574805024
    address  38f8RHFQ8v6avZqCmaYTga5bTYiuhoM6fh